LightWorks 7.9 adds ambient occlusion, new shaders

LightWorks Design has released the latest version of its rendering engine, LightWorks 7.9. The new version includes an ambient occlusion feature, said to further enhance the intelligent addition of ambient lighting to models for improved depth and realism. The specular final gather feature has been refined as well, in order to function faster when working with smoother surfaces.

New reflectance shaders include glossy, blurred, and frosted glass, meant for creating glossy plastics, brushed metals, car paints and other surfaces. The program further supports extension of effects into real-time rendering, using external CgFX materials. Pricing is available from LightWorks Design.
